Exploring into the Quantum World: An Introduction

The quantum world is a realm of mysterious phenomena that challenges our everyday intuition. At its core, quantum mechanics explains the behavior of matter and energy at the atomic and subatomic levels. Unlike the classical world, where objects have definite properties, quantum entities exist in a state of indeterminacy, meaning they can be in multiple states simultaneously until measured. This puzzling concept has led to many groundbreaking discoveries and technological advancements, such as lasers, transistors, and quantum computers.

To start our journey into this unveiled realm, we'll examine some of the fundamental principles of quantum mechanics. We'll encounter concepts like wave-particle duality, entanglement, and the uncertainty principle, which reveal the peculiar nature of reality at its most basic level.
